Output 12d532c52e58d129e0986829846b5802da03a5c1ed4a3e054d5958a2523af803:19

value
344555
script pubkey
OP_0 OP_PUSHBYTES_20 f51ba769b9b336fe67c371f1aed4d61a3ef92e7b
address
bc1q75d6w6dekvm0ue7rw8c6a4xkrgl0jtnmuserm2
transaction
12d532c52e58d129e0986829846b5802da03a5c1ed4a3e054d5958a2523af803